Technical Taxonomy & Localized Application Scenarios

Matching Specialty DC Motors to Complex Engineering Needs

Coreless Micro Drives

Utilizing a rotor-less winding cage, coreless motors boast zero cogging torque, high acceleration, and minimal electromagnetic interference. Outstanding for handheld medical tools, active optical focus systems, and personal drone stabilizers.

Planetary Geared BLDC Motors

Combining Brushless DC (BLDC) motor lifespan with planetary gearheads delivers massive torque outputs in sub-20mm profiles. Ideal for smart door locks, valve actuators, and warehouse AMR (Autonomous Mobile Robot) wheel assemblies.

Linear Stepper Actuators

Precision-machined threaded lead screws coupled to stepper cores provide micro-meter linear positioning without additional linkages. Essential for analytical laboratory equipment, 3D printers, and camera zoom modules.

Future Trends: Next-Generation Specialty Motors (2025-2030)

How modern technological developments are shaping micro-drive requirements globally.

1. Smart Sensors & Closed-Loop Integration

The industry is seeing a major pivot towards integrating optical, magnetic, or capacitive encoders directly inside the motor casing. This allows for closed-loop control, ensuring real-time velocity and position feedback. As automation increases across retail, medicine, and smart manufacturing, the request for plug-and-play drives with integrated bus systems (like CANopen, Modbus, or EtherCAT) will expand significantly.

2. High Efficiency & Greener Magnetics

With global standards like the IEC 60034-30-1 pushing for IE3 and IE4 efficiency ratings in industrial settings, micro drives are also undergoing intensive design overhauls. Improving slot-fill factors, optimizing stator laminations, and using higher-grade rare-earth magnets ensure that these tiny drives convert up to 85% of input electrical power into mechanical torque, minimizing thermal buildup and energy consumption.

3. Miniaturization Limits & Material Engineering

Surgical robotics and diagnostic devices require micromotors under 8mm in diameter that do not compromise on torque output. Meeting this demand requires advanced planetary gear technology utilizing high-strength powdered metallurgy or ceramic gear designs. Precision gear hobbing machines and clean-room assembly lines enable the production of micro-gears with sub-micron tolerances, ensuring smooth movement and preventing backlash wear over millions of duty cycles.

Q1: What are the main benefits of using a planetary gearbox over a spur gearbox?
Planetary gearboxes share the load across multiple planet gears, providing significantly higher torque density, better structural integrity, and lower backlash in a highly compact coaxial configuration compared to spur gearboxes. They are highly recommended for applications requiring precise start-stop motions with high load variation.

Q4: What is the typical life expectancy of your Brushless (BLDC) motors?
Since BLDC motors eliminate physical commutator wear, their lifetime is primarily restricted by the ball bearings and lubrication stability. Under nominal loads, our high-quality BLDC drives regularly operate continuously for over 10,000 to 20,000 hours, depending on operating speeds and environmental conditions.
